Islamorada, a village of six islands 90 minutes south of Miami, is famous as the "Sportfishing Capital of the World," making it an ideal destination for fishers. However, if you're planning a stay, fishing is far from the only way to pass the time.

What are the must-visit tourist attractions in Islamorada, FL?

Islamorada, FL is a great place to visit for tourists. Here are some of the must-visit attractions:

  • Theater of the Sea
  • Indian Key Historic State Park
  • Robbie's Marina
  • Rainbow Bend Fishing Resort

Theater of the Sea is a great place to watch dolphin shows, feed tropical birds, and swim with sea lions. Indian Key Historic State Park is a great place to explore the history of the area and take a guided tour. Robbie's Marina is a great place to go fishing and take a boat tour. Rainbow Bend Fishing Resort is a great place to go fishing and take a kayak tour.

About Islamorada

The island-spanning village of Islamorada, FL, has an incredibly diverse range of fishing opportunities, which is a big lure of anyone looking to reel in a prize-winning catch; and there's always something to do on, in and around the water.
  • Theater of the Sea: The marine mammal park is home to dolphins, sea lions, turtles and much more.
  • History of Diving Museum: This non-profit educational institution offers a great family day out.
  • Indian Key Historic State Park: This tiny island is the perfect spot for launching a kayak or for hiking through the historic setting of the first county seat of Dade County.
